College Football Map

Postby tjjazbec on Sat Oct 07, 2006 8:43 pm

A fun USA map could be based on college NCAA conferences with
regions of the country broken into:
- SEC
- BIG10
- ACC
- WAC
- MTN WEST
- PAC-10 as regions to be conquered
and
individual schools like
- Florida
- Notre Dame
- Texas
- USC
- Colorado
- North Carolina
representing entities like individual countries

Example:
SEC: Alabama, Arkansas, Auburn, LSU
PAC10: Washington, USC, UCLA, UofC
WAC: UtahState, Fresno, Boise
MWEST: AirForce (ColoradoSprings), BYU (ProvoUT), Wyoming
BIG10: .... etc.

It might capture the interest of both Risk/ConquerClub fans and sports fans and college students all in a single framework.
